Default Speed Inc-Fuel rail Opinions

I am swapping the LS1 in to my Jeep to replace the LT1. I am trying to get setup with the fuel lines. I am trying to run a regulator at the engine. I am either going to go with street and performance modified fuel rails or With the Speed inc fuel rails. I know there are other options these are just what I was most interested in.

I have the Speed Inc stuff. The quality is really good. I am using the Billet fuel rails, 30 lb. injectors, the Billet regulator, and the 255 LPH external pump. Fitting it all together is a bit of a pain in the *** so I would recomend you let them kit it out for you instead of buying it a piece at a time.
